job summary:

Design and develop networking, security and communication systems, making specific determinations regarding system design and performance.

Respond promptly and professionally to production problems for supported systems and applications.

Conduct system analysis and configuration, with limited support from professional consultants, to keep our systems current with changing technologies.

Analyze, design, coordinate and supervise the deployment of network and telecommunications' systems to form a basis for the solution of information processing problems.

Analyze system specifications and translates system requirements to task specifications for IT staff.

Responsible for analysis of current network, security and telecommunications applications and systems including performance diagnosis and troubleshooting of problems, as well as designing solutions to problematic communication and networking issues.

Configures, edits, and troubleshoots new systems and configurations for assigned projects, including secure data throughput.

Documents configuration consistently throughout the deployment and support process by documenting design, special installation or support instructions, and any changes made in configurations.

Responsible for utilizing tools and equipment involved in performance of essential functions of networking, security and telecommunications systems, including testing and measuring instruments.

Ability to maintain positive internal and external client interactions.

Research and recommend network management and support tools to management.

Provide assistance to testers and support personnel as needed to determine system problems.

Review, to the extent possible, changes in networking and telecommunications environment that will affect communications performance.

Provide recommendations to Sr. management concerning issues of network topology, security settings or telecommunications performance.

Attends regular staff meetings, prepares brief correspondence and reports, verbally communicates technical information, makes presentations to groups outside immediate work area, develops and documents procedures, follows up and researches questions and needed information, interacts with managers and senior management from different credit union clients on a regular basis.

Interacts with networking and server support staff.
